With the addition of 51% of NBCU, Comcast will become a major force in content creation and distribution businesses with strong growth prospects. Comcast's ability to fund this acquisition entirely from its internal cash flow demonstrates the enormous financial strengths of its traditional cable business. Cable networks now supply 65% of the total earnings of the major media companies, as they remain strong in the face of slumping profits from nearly every other media sector. GMI believes Comcast has, with this deal, created a strong voice for itself on every key issue facing the media industry as it responds to both the threats and opportunities of the internet.
